A King's Spiritual War
Lianor was more than a king; he was a spirit incarnated with a sacred mission to infuse Aethelgard with higher wisdom and integrity. Yet, his own ambition and earthly desires proved to be his immediate downfall. Though he ascended the throne, he was instantly crushed by the forces he helped empower, finding his purpose choked by the "mundane static" of his world. His beloved, cunning wife, Isolda, is murdered by the very merchants whose greed she fostered, and Lianor is cast into a harsh exile.
Aethelgard now lies ruined, ruled by a brutal, avaricious council, its very soul stripped bare by the unseen, insidious manipulator, Valerius. In exile, Lianor faces his ultimate trial: a spiritual rebirth. He must meticulously purge the debilitating dogma and rancor that bind him, wrestling with the agonizing silence of a God who guides but refuses to intervene in the violence of the mundane world.
Lianor returns not to reclaim a throne of gold, but to embark on a war for the kingdom's soul. He must align his human will with his lost divine purpose, accepting that the power to break the evil lies only within his own deeply humbled spirit. His final battle is the redemption of his abandoned mission and the very integrity of his home.
